A Litter-Free Dream for a Big Clean South West

Pupils took part in an Anti-Littering Activity organised by Green Schools @ South-West CDC on 19 May in the neighbourhood of Blocks 423-440 Jurong West St 42.



Pupils created an Anti-littering corner to promote good habits among their peers.









Pupils participated in a 'Litter Free Environment Programme' organised by South West CDC.

Earth Hour 2011

Our OSOs giving their support for Earth Hour. Posters were put up in classes and staffroom to remind everyone to show their support. Flyers were also given to non-teaching staff such as our security guards, school library and General Office staff and canteen vendors.

NEA Environment Champion Workshop










Green Club members earned their EC badges when they attended an Environment Champion Workshop at Compassvale Secondary School on 15 March.

They attended a 'Litter Free and Creative Workshop' where they learned the importance of anti-littering and keeping a clean and green among their peer through creative platforms.
